Reminder:  Saturday - 13 February is ICANN's deadline to submit  
comments on the so-called "consumer constituency" petition.

NCSG's existing consumer organizations, in particular, may want to  
comment on the creation of this new constituency that purports to  
represent "the consumer" in GNSO policy.
